Newmont Co. (NYSE:NEM – Get Free Report) was the target of unusually large options trading on Friday. Traders acquired 57,822 call options on the stock. This represents an increase of 61% compared to the average daily volume of 35,925 call options.
Newmont Stock Down 1.0 %
Shares of NEM stock traded down $0.47 during mid-day trading on Friday, hitting $48.78. The stock had a trading volume of 19,926,394 shares, compared to its average volume of 10,319,217. The firm has a market capitalization of $55.97 billion, a P/E ratio of -23.23,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 0.49 and a beta of 0.50.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.31, a current ratio of 2.11 and a quick ratio of 1.85. Newmont has a 12-month low of $29.42 and a 12-month high of $58.72. The firm’s 50-day moving average is $53.43 and its two-hundred day moving average is $46.74.
Newmont (NYSE:NEM –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, October 23rd. The basic materials company reported $0.81 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.86 by ($0.05). The business had revenue of $4.61 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$4.67 billion. Newmont had a negative net margin of 13.16% and a positive return on equity of 8.35%.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 84.7%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the business posted $0.36 EPS. On average, analysts predict that Newmont will post 3.07 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Newmont
Newmont Corporation engages in the production and exploration of gold. It also explores for copper, silver, zinc, and lead. The company has operations and/or assets in the United States, Canada, Mexico, Dominican Republic, Peru, Suriname, Argentina, Chile, Australia, Papua New Guinea, Ecuador, Fiji, and Ghana.
